Transaction c560f109ecfe5a0e515d4ee83cdca52544629578efdd1e4657d73ac95fcff3da

3 Input
2 Outputs
  • c560f109ecfe5a0e515d4ee83cdca52544629578efdd1e4657d73ac95fcff3da:0
  • value  5939934
    address  139hZzLB5b4eu18dMxQqME13s2C8CRNxkg
  • c560f109ecfe5a0e515d4ee83cdca52544629578efdd1e4657d73ac95fcff3da:1
  • value  17580000
    address  1PsEzbBTPpnPjH59mAjQ4epyN7pBZgH3mr